i965/state: Create separate dirty state bits for each pipeline

When clearing the state for a pipeline, we will save changed state for
the other pipelines.

v3:
 * Adjust brw_upload_pipeline_state
   * Don't pull pipeline state bits into common state bits
   * Don't clear pipeline state bits
 * Adjust 'clear' phase
   * brw_clear_dirty_bits is now brw_render_state_finished
   * Move cross-pipeline state flagging to brw_pipeline_state_finished
   * Move pipeline clears to brw_pipeline_state_finished
